Agriculture Minister to inaugurate first ever Organic Buyer-Seller Conference on July 9

Agartala, 7th July 2025: In a major step toward strengthening the organic agriculture sector, the Agricultural and Farmers Welfare Minister Ratan Lal Nath will inaugurate first-ever State Level Organic Buyer-Seller Conference on July 9, at Hotel Polo Towers, Agartala.

The landmark event is being organized by the Tripura State Organic Farming Development Agency (TSOFDA) under the Department of Agriculture and Farmers Welfare, Government of Tripura.

The conference will be inaugurated by Ratan Lal Nath, Minister for Agriculture and Farmers Welfare, Government of Tripura, who will also grace the occasion as the Chief Guest.

This pioneering initiative will bring together renowned organic buyers from across India and abroad marking a turning point in Tripura’s efforts to position itself as a hub for organic produce.

The buyers will engage directly with organic Farmer Producer Companies (FPCs) from the state, fostering meaningful collaborations and long-term partnerships.

The event will feature an impressive showcase of Tripura’s finest organic agricultural products, including the celebrated Queen and Kew Pineapple, fragrant rice varieties like Kalikhasa and Harinarayan, the rare Black Rice (Maimi Hangar), Sticky Rice (Biran), the Bird Eye Chilli, Fragrant Lemon (Gandharaj), along with Sesame, Ginger, Turmeric, Foxtail Millet, and many other certified organic crops.

This conference is not only a first for Tripura, but it also opens new avenues for our farmers by directly connecting them with premium markets. It is a major step toward boosting farmer incomes and taking Tripura’s organic identity to global platforms.
